Newmont is the world’s leading gold company and a producer of copper, silver, zinc and lead. The Company’s world-class portfolio of assets, prospects and talent is anchored in favorable mining jurisdictions in North America, South America, Australia and Africa. Newmont is the only gold producer listed in the S&P 500 Index and is widely recognized for its principled environmental, social and governance practices. The Company is an industry leader in value creation, supported by robust safety standards, superior execution and technical proficiency. Newmont was founded in 1921 and has been publicly traded since 1925.
The loader/Crane Operator is part of the Surface Services team. He/she responsible for handling waste, contaminated soil, and snow removal, and performs Crane Operator duties according to the requirements at the Éléonore site.
DESCRIPTION
- Unload and transport waste and contaminates soil for the entire Éléonore site
- Perform snow removal and maintenance of the site’s traffic areas
- Act as Crane Operator during hoisting work
- Support for operations concrete plan, airport and service trucks
- Respect, know and promote company regulations and policies, particularly in health and safety
- All others job-related duties
